Top Health Tips for a Woman over 40


As a woman over 40, you must take extra care of your diet, eating habits and quality of physical activity. I have enrolled into a yoga class and have smaller meals about 5 or 6 times a day. It has changed my life forever. I feel young, energetic and active even at the end of the day. Yoga has changed my life for the better, physically as well as mentally. Here are some top health tips for you to look good and feel good always.

Change your eating habits. Cut down consciously on your calories and don’t skip meals to lose weight. It just does not work or help in any way.

Take calcium, iron & zinc supplements every day. Drink a glass of milk with Horlicks or Bournvita added to it. In addition, you must take calcium supplements, as your requirement of 1200 mg of calcium is not provided through food alone. All dairy products, especially yogurt is very rich in calcium. It may not be possible to get all the nutrients through food alone due to certain medical restrictions. Therefore, it is important to take supplements to fulfill your body's requirement of iron and zinc that helps to repair the body cells and strengthen your muscles and joints.

Do regular exercises, including light, weight-bearing exercises. There is no substitute to exercises as they strengthen your muscles and bones. They lubricate your joints and ward off the dangers osteoporosis and premenopausal issues.


Join yoga for mental well being. The breathing exercises (pranayam) and meditation is a powerful stress buster and will change your life forever.

Give priority to your health before tending to the needs of your family. It goes without saying that you need to be fit and healthy to shoulder the burden of your family’s well being. Women generally tend to neglect their own health in their concern for their family, especially the children.

Stop smoking and alcohol – They only serve in hastening your death. Smoking can expose you to cancers and premature aging. Alcohol causes premature ageing too in addition to serious cardiac problems.

Do your annual check-ups without fail and visit your general physician for clarification of any doubts you may have with regard to your health rather than looking it up in a medical journal.

Keep all your medical records and annual health reports in a file. You may need them in an emergency for an update on your medications, allergies etc.


Have a "Girls Day Out" at least once a month with your friends. Watch a movie, eat out, do shopping and have a great time. Forget others for those moments in time and indulge in making yourself happy. Trust me, its a great stress buster.

If you follow the above tips there is no reason why you cannot continue to enjoy good health and a happy life.
